Rodarte F/W 10.11 New York

I think what Rodarte needs to improve upon is their editing eye. looking at the garments, there are so many good ideas there, but I think sometimes they are just creating and putting together things to make them look complicated. Maybe it's their signature look but it gets tired. Another problem is the fabrication and construction. the garments need to be more realistic meaning when worn by real women and not a model, it will look good and flatter the body. also, when somebody parts away withe their hard earned cash, that they can be guaranteed that when they bring the clothes to the cleaners, the garments will not fell apart. If they can improve on this I think they will become even more of a stronger brand and establish a more wider customer base
